Agogomanhene assures Alan Kyerematen of full support

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Omanhene of Asante Akim Agogo, Nana Akuoko Sarpong has thrown his weight behind Alan John Kwadwo Kyerematen, the Independent Presidential candidate and Leader of Movement for Change, ahead of Ghana’s December 7 polls. This endorsement comes with a pledge of full support from his traditional area, as they believe in Alan’s ability to drive positive change for the country and its people.

Representing Agogomanhene, Nana Kwaku Amponsah II, Apagyahene of Agogo, welcomed Alan and his team at the palace when they paid a courtesy call to him as part of Alan’s campaign tour of the Ashanti Region.

He stated, “Agogoman has nothing to hinder your intentions. All the people are behind you and we won’t prevent you from campaigning here.” He expressed confidence in Alan’s victory in the 2024 elections.

Nana Kwaku Amponsah II also commended Alan’s decision to leave the New Patriotic Party (NPP), drawing an analogy with the growth of Christian denominations, implying that sometimes change is necessary for progress.

This endorsement is significant, as Alan Kyerematen seeks to build momentum in his independent presidential bid.
